    The puzzles themselves are clever, the music is great, the old school challenge is refreshing and the world-building entertaining. It’s just tied up in a package that doesn’t work particularly well on the Xbox One. If you want to play this, I’d recommend waiting for a price drop. I would also consider playing on the PC, as the keyboard and mouse might be a better fit.

    If you want a challenge, I guess that does the trick. But still, if it’s a challenge you’re after, you should be getting it from what’s going on in the game, rather than battling with basic settings. Far-Out may have a good game buried somewhere deep inside, but to get to it you have to fight through all kinds of poor design choices. You’re better off just replaying Alien: Isolation again, and getting a much improved version of what this game is trying to be.
